Part Time Health Care Assistant - GP Practice 12 hrs per week

Winterton Medical Practice are looking to recruit a highly motivated, enthusiastic & resilient Health Care Assistant to join our practice nursing team. Duties to include Phlebotomy, INR, ECG's, BPs & Health Checks.

Hours also to include working as a health care assistant within our surgical unit, assisting the consultant and theatre nurse with surgical lists.

Training will be provided as part of personal professional development.

The role is a part time role of 12 hours per week, to be worked on Wednesday and Friday each week. (NB: Friday shift will be late afternoon/early evening finish time on occasion, sometimes working up to 8pm)


Main duties of the job

The HCA role will be based over two practices, at Winterton Medical Practice and our branch site at Burton Upon Stather. This role will also work within our Winterton Surgical Unit.

Previous experience working in a healthcare setting as a health care assistant is essential involving recent phlebotomy experience. Applicants must also hold level 2 qualifications in English and Maths (GCSE Grade A-C). Intermediate IT skills are also required.

Flexibility, good team working skills, coupled with the ability to work efficiently unsupervised is essential, along with the desire to deliver an outstanding patient experience.

JOB DESCRIPTION

POSITION: Health Care Assistant(Treatment Room & Theatre)

ROLE: To assist the doctors and nursing team in providing effective care for the practice population.

ACCOUNTABLE TO: The Partners

The post holder will be responsible for carrying out tasks as requested by the doctors or nursing team after receiving appropriate training. The following tasks will not be undertaken until the post holder's competency has been assessed by the practice nurse and documented.

KEY TASKS Treatment Room HCA

Clinical

1. Take intravenous blood samples from patients as directed by the doctor.
2. Check stock levels and expiry dates of drugs and supplies in treatment room as directed by the practice nurses or practice manager.
3. Ensure adequate cleaning or disposal of equipment.
4. Assist patients to prepare for examination by the doctor, including undressing/dressing. (Chaperone)
5. Keep accurate and contemporaneous electronic patient records for each patient contact.
6. Ability to be flexible and provide holiday/sickness cover.
7. Undertake ECGs.
8. Undertake Spirometry.
9. Perform New Patient Registration Examinations for new patients registering at the practice.
10. Take Blood Pressure / Pulse readings for patients on behalf of the clinician.
11. Undertake NHS Health Checks.
12. Undertake Diabetic Foot Checks.
13. Baby Checks.
14. INR Point of Care Testing.
15. Teledermatology - Organise pictures and referral.
16. Urine Checks.

KEY TASKS - Surgical Unit Health Care Assistant

The post holder will:

1. Ensure adequate cleaning of equipment after each patient/session along with theatre nurse.
2. Provide support for and ensure the safety of patients pre and post operatively.
3. Record Blood Pressure measurements.
4. Ensure adequate monitoring of patients undergoing surgical procedures and documentation of nursing care given.
5. Administer relevant postoperative care and ensure the patient is given relevant information about after care prior to discharge.
6. Ensure completion of relevant documentation both written and electronic for each patient episode including consent forms.
7. Put away equipment used and leave the theatre environment safe and socially clean after each list along with theatre nurse.
8. Prepare the environment and equipment necessary for a given list of surgical procedures along with theatre nurse.
9. Assist with the post operative observation and monitoring of patients following surgery.
10. Perform any other tasks as delegated by the management team.
11. Be aware of, and work in accordance with, all practice policies and protocols relevant to your role.
12. Help to identify own training needs and actively participate in any training identified as being necessary by their manager or employer.
13. Report to the practice manager any complaint, accidents or untoward incident.
14. Be aware of, and work in accordance with the Health and Safety at Work Act, thereby working in a safe efficient manner.
15. Adhere to the uniform policy of the practice, always having a neat tidy appearance.
16. Work contracted hours as per the duty rota and extra hours by mutual agreement to meet the demands of the practice.
17. Perform their duties in a calm, professional and competent manner.
18. Assist and act as a chaperone for consultation sessions with the surgeons.

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.
